Why your LG dryer is not heating
When a LG dryer is not heating, here's what you'll usually notice: appliance runs but doesn't reach set temperature. Failed heating element, igniter, or thermal fuse. The usual culprit is tripped thermal fuse. Left unaddressed, laundry backs up fast.
Most likely causes
- Tripped thermal fuse
- Failed igniter or gas valve
- A bad control board
- Faulty temperature sensor
- A broken door switch cutting the heat circuit

Quick check — and when it's not DIY
Worth checking yourself first: confirm the dryer has power, any gas supply valve is open, and a simple reset — power off 60 seconds, back on — doesn't restore heat. Also, check whether an ignition click or spark is audible at all when it should be heating. When that isn't the fix, heating elements, igniters, and gas valves combine high current or combustible gas, and that combination is a licensed-technician job, not a home fix.
